Output e4e74a535ce5d5301de3349b97fa43157281f6d6244f909f209c98a64d2352df:1

value
20995827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090aaa4d5471b0762df8e2a7d2937cbf408c9f88 OP_EQUAL
address
32WpnJboPhihDTT3GBzcx4DePnzBj2HAGQ
transaction
e4e74a535ce5d5301de3349b97fa43157281f6d6244f909f209c98a64d2352df
confirmations
420182
spent
true